Why Surface Repairs Always Fail
Due to temperature changes, structural load, and natural settlement — micro-cracks form throughout the concrete matrix. These cracks are invisible to the naked eye but very real.
Micro-cracks formWater travels through the internal pathways — not on the surface. It enters at one point and emerges far from the source, making it nearly impossible to locate with visual inspection.
Travels inside, emerges elsewherePatching, coatings, and membranes block where the water comes out. But the internal pathway remains open. Water builds pressure and finds another exit. The leak returns.
Leak always returns“Patching the surface without treating the internal pathway is like putting tape over a hole in a pipe. The pressure always wins.”

Cost of Waiting
Month 1–4
Early-stage infiltration. Micro-cracks allow water entry. Minimal structural damage.
injection fix
Month 5–12
Water contacts rebar. Oxidation begins. Concrete bond starts to weaken.
intervention
Month 12–24
Corrosion causes rebar to expand, cracking surrounding concrete. Structural integrity compromised.
structural repair
Year 2+
Concrete spalls and falls. Building code violations. Potential evacuation order.
risk
